I think Edith Lang could be this person:
Edith Lang

Lang, Edith May. Studied in Germany. Organ recitalist in Boston, Massachusetts; cinema organist in Boston, Massachusetts. b. Bainbridge, Ohio, U.S.A., Nov. 13th, 1885; d. Boston, Massachusetts, July 7th, 1969.
